Introduction: Embracing Sustainable Landscaping Practices

In an era where water scarcity and environmental concerns are at the forefront of global discussions, sustainable landscaping practices have become increasingly important. One such practice that has gained significant traction is xeriscaping. Xeriscaping, derived from the Greek word "xeros" meaning dry, is a method of designing landscapes to minimize water use while maintaining beauty and functionality. This article delves into the benefits of xeriscaping, focusing on its role in creating water-saving gardens that not only conserve resources but also enhance the aesthetic appeal of outdoor spaces.

Understanding Xeriscaping: Principles and Practices

At its core, xeriscaping involves seven fundamental principles that guide the design and maintenance of water-efficient gardens. These principles include planning and design, soil analysis and improvement, appropriate plant selection, practical turf areas, efficient irrigation, mulching, and regular maintenance. Each principle plays a crucial role in ensuring that the garden remains both beautiful and resource-efficient.

Planning and design involve assessing the natural conditions of the site, such as sunlight exposure, soil type, and drainage patterns, to create a layout that maximizes water efficiency. Soil analysis and improvement focus on enhancing the soil's ability to retain moisture and support plant growth, often through the addition of organic matter or other amendments. Selecting plants that are well-suited to the local climate and require minimal watering is another key aspect of xeriscaping.

Practical turf areas refer to reducing the size of grassy areas, which typically consume large amounts of water, by incorporating alternative ground covers or hardscaped elements. Efficient irrigation systems, such as drip irrigation or soaker hoses, deliver water directly to plant roots, minimizing waste. Mulching helps retain soil moisture, suppress weeds, and regulate soil temperature, while regular maintenance ensures that the garden remains healthy and continues to function efficiently.

By adhering to these principles, xeriscaping offers a holistic approach to landscaping that not only conserves water but also enhances the overall health and sustainability of the garden ecosystem.

Water Conservation Through Xeriscaping

One of the most compelling reasons to adopt xeriscaping is its potential to significantly reduce water usage in gardens. Traditional landscaping methods often rely heavily on irrigation, with lawns and non-native plants requiring substantial amounts of water to thrive. In contrast, xeriscaping focuses on using drought-resistant plants and innovative water management techniques to create landscapes that flourish with minimal water input.

The use of native plants is a cornerstone of xeriscaping. These plants, adapted to the local climate and soil conditions, generally require less water than exotic species. They have developed deep root systems that allow them to access water stored deeper in the soil, making them more resilient during periods of drought. Additionally, native plants often attract beneficial wildlife, such as pollinators, further enriching the garden ecosystem.

Efficient irrigation systems are another critical component of water-saving gardens. Techniques such as drip irrigation and rainwater harvesting can drastically cut down on water waste. Drip irrigation delivers water directly to the plant roots, reducing evaporation and runoff. Rainwater harvesting systems collect and store rainwater for later use, providing a sustainable source of water for the garden. Together, these strategies help ensure that every drop of water is used effectively, leading to substantial savings in water consumption.

Moreover, xeriscaping encourages the reduction of lawn areas, which are notorious water guzzlers. By replacing traditional grass with alternative ground covers, such as gravel, mulch, or low-water-demand plants, homeowners can dramatically decrease their garden's water footprint. This shift not only conserves water but also reduces the need for mowing and chemical treatments, contributing to a more environmentally friendly landscape.

Cost Savings: Economic Benefits of Xeriscaping

Beyond its environmental advantages, xeriscaping also offers significant economic benefits. One of the primary cost savings associated with xeriscaping is the reduction in water bills. As mentioned earlier, xeriscaping techniques such as efficient irrigation and the use of drought-tolerant plants can lead to a marked decrease in water consumption. Over time, this translates into lower utility expenses, providing financial relief to homeowners and businesses alike.

Maintenance costs are another area where xeriscaping shines. Traditional gardens often require frequent watering, fertilizing, and pest control, all of which can be costly. In contrast, xeriscaped gardens are designed to be low-maintenance. Native plants typically require less care than non-native species, as they are better adapted to local conditions and less susceptible to pests and diseases. Additionally, the use of mulch and hardscaping elements reduces the need for weeding and other labor-intensive tasks, further cutting down on maintenance expenses.

Investing in xeriscaping can also increase property value. A well-designed, water-efficient garden not only enhances curb appeal but also appeals to environmentally conscious buyers who prioritize sustainability. Furthermore, many regions offer rebates and incentives for implementing water-saving landscaping practices, providing additional financial benefits to those who choose to xeriscape their gardens.

Environmental Impact: Enhancing Biodiversity and Sustainability

Xeriscaping contributes to environmental sustainability in numerous ways, one of the most notable being its positive impact on biodiversity. By incorporating native plants into garden designs, xeriscaping creates habitats that support local wildlife, including birds, insects, and small mammals. These plants provide food, shelter, and breeding grounds, helping to maintain and even increase biodiversity in urban and suburban areas.

Moreover, xeriscaping reduces the reliance on chemical fertilizers and pesticides, which can harm beneficial organisms and contaminate water sources. Native plants, once established, often require fewer inputs than non-native species, promoting a healthier, more balanced ecosystem. This reduction in chemical use also minimizes the risk of pollution, protecting both terrestrial and aquatic environments.

Another environmental benefit of xeriscaping is its role in mitigating urban heat islands. Urban areas, characterized by extensive concrete and asphalt surfaces, tend to absorb and retain heat, leading to higher temperatures compared to surrounding rural areas. Xeriscaped gardens, with their emphasis on vegetation and permeable surfaces, can help cool these areas by providing shade and facilitating evapotranspiration. This cooling effect not only improves comfort levels but also reduces energy consumption associated with air conditioning.

Finally, xeriscaping supports soil health by encouraging the use of organic matter and minimizing soil disturbance. Healthy soils are vital for carbon sequestration, nutrient cycling, and water retention, all of which contribute to a more sustainable landscape. By prioritizing soil health, xeriscaping helps combat issues such as erosion and desertification, ensuring that the land remains productive and resilient.

Designing a Xeriscaped Garden: Practical Tips and Considerations

Designing a xeriscaped garden requires careful planning and consideration of various factors to ensure both aesthetic appeal and functionality. Begin by conducting a thorough site analysis to understand the existing conditions, including topography, sun exposure, and soil type. This information will guide the placement of plants and hardscape elements, maximizing water efficiency and visual interest.

When selecting plants, opt for species that are native to your region or have similar water requirements. Grouping plants with similar needs together, known as hydrozoning, allows for more efficient irrigation and maintenance. Incorporate a mix of trees, shrubs, perennials, and ground covers to create layers of vegetation that mimic natural ecosystems, enhancing both biodiversity and visual diversity.

Consider integrating hardscape features such as patios, walkways, and retaining walls into the design. These elements not only add structure and definition to the garden but also reduce the amount of irrigated area, further conserving water. Use materials like decomposed granite, permeable pavers, or recycled concrete to promote water infiltration and reduce runoff.

Mulching is an essential practice in xeriscaping, offering multiple benefits such as moisture retention, weed suppression, and temperature regulation. Choose organic mulches like wood chips or bark, or inorganic options like gravel or crushed stone, depending on your aesthetic preferences and the specific needs of your plants.

Finally, invest in a high-quality irrigation system tailored to your garden's unique requirements. Drip irrigation and micro-sprinklers are excellent choices for delivering water directly to plant roots, minimizing waste. Pair these systems with smart controllers that adjust watering schedules based on weather conditions and soil moisture levels, ensuring optimal water use.

Challenges and Solutions in Implementing Xeriscaping

While xeriscaping offers numerous benefits, there are challenges associated with its implementation that must be addressed to achieve successful outcomes. One common challenge is overcoming misconceptions about xeriscaped gardens being barren or unattractive. Many people associate water-efficient landscapes with cactus-filled deserts, overlooking the vast array of beautiful and diverse plants available for xeriscaping. Educating homeowners and landscape professionals about the aesthetic possibilities of xeriscaping can help dispel these myths and encourage wider adoption.

Another challenge is the initial cost of installing a xeriscaped garden, which can be higher than traditional landscaping due to the investment in quality materials and advanced irrigation systems. However, it is important to consider the long-term savings in water and maintenance costs when evaluating the overall expense. Financial incentives, such as rebates and tax credits, can also offset the upfront costs, making xeriscaping more accessible to a broader audience.

Maintaining a xeriscaped garden presents its own set of challenges, particularly during the establishment phase when plants are still developing their root systems. During this period, regular watering and monitoring are necessary to ensure successful plant growth. Once established, however, xeriscaped gardens require minimal upkeep, rewarding homeowners with a low-maintenance, water-saving landscape.

Lastly, adapting xeriscaping principles to different climates and regions can pose difficulties. What works in arid environments may not be suitable for areas with higher rainfall or colder temperatures. Therefore, it is crucial to tailor xeriscaping strategies to the specific conditions of each location, consulting local experts and resources to develop effective solutions.
